Output d985170f34b40ae4eade2e8ffbdc532843ec15ae36a2b5f231007ec40f5c49ba:1

value
39134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07d82a3b86bd00b0fa7c138419e5faca8a8d9333 OP_EQUAL
address
32QVcHthHrL3PENzj3jrq4S3Jcs4Pkrmky
transaction
d985170f34b40ae4eade2e8ffbdc532843ec15ae36a2b5f231007ec40f5c49ba
confirmations
156373
spent
true